COVID-19 has become a public health emergency with enormous consequences across the globe&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0005"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">1</span></a> In December 2019&#44; the World Health Organization was informed by the healthcare authorities of Wuhan&#44; China&#44; of a novel virus &#40;SARS-CoV-2&#41; that caused a severe respiratory syndrome &#40;COVID-19&#41;&#46; The disease was declared a pandemic on 11 March 2020&#46; COVID-19 can present with a wide range of clinical manifestations&#44; including fever&#44; dry cough&#44; and fatigue&#44; which are frequently accompanied by pulmonary infection&#46; SARS-CoV-2 is highly contagious&#44; and most of the population is very susceptible to infection&#46; It has been understood since the beginning of the pandemic that non-domestic animals&#44; such as bats&#44; and infected individuals are the main source of transmission of the disease&#44; which is spread through respiratory droplets and direct contact with patients with SARS-CoV-2 infection&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0010"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">2</span></a> The Chinese government and the scientific community acted swiftly to identify the pathogen&#44; to share viral genome sequencing data&#44; and to implement measures to contain the epidemic&#46; China established restrictions that were unprecedented in the history of public health&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0015"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">3</span></a> Wuhan and several other Chinese cities were placed under lockdown between 23 January and 8 April 2020&#46; During this period&#44; the Chinese population overcame all manner of difficulties and came together to fight the spread of the disease&#46; The restrictive measures taken in China seemed effective in controlling the spread of SARS-CoV-2 and were praised by the World Health Organization&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0020"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">4</span></a> However&#44; they have had an enormous impact on the economy and the social and family lives of the populations under lockdown&#44; and may have a considerable impact on their health&#46;</p><p id="par0010"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">The scientific community soon began to consider the possibility that COVID-19 may present with neurological manifestations&#44; although some symptoms were non-specific &#40;tinnitus&#44; headache&#44; olfactory disorders&#41;&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0025"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">5</span></a> Supporting this hypothesis&#44; the virus was detected in the CSF of a patient with encephalitis&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0030"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">6</span></a></p><p id="par0015"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">In Spain&#44; the epidemic started on 31 January 2020 on the island of La Gomera&#44; and the first known death due to COVID-19 occurred on 13 February 2020 in Valencia&#46; In March 2020&#44; the epidemic began spreading throughout Spain&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0035"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">7</span></a> For several weeks&#44; Torrej&#243;n de Ardoz &#40;Madrid&#41; became the first hotspot&#46; Due to the rapid spread of the virus&#44; numerous decisions had to be taken by the regional governments of the areas affected&#46; On 14 March 2020&#44; the Spanish national government declared a state of alarm for 15 days&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0040"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">8</span></a> This measure limited the movement of the population&#44; with the public confined to their homes and only permitted to leave for essential activities &#40;grocery shopping&#44; going to the pharmacy&#44; medical appointments&#44; etc&#41;&#46; The state of alarm was extended 3 times&#44; finally concluding on 9 May 2020&#46; It considerably lowered the incidence of SARS-CoV-2 infection&#44; with the numbers of new infections and deaths decreasing significantly&#46;</p><p id="par0020"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">After that&#44; Spain started a lockdown de-escalation plan&#44; approved on 28 April 2020&#44; with adaptations for each region&#46; The process involved 4 phases&#58;<ul class="elsevierStyleList" id="lis0005"><li class="elsevierStyleListItem" id="lsti0005"><span class="elsevierStyleLabel">&#8226;</span><p id="par0025"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Phase 0&#46; Elderly individuals and children could take walks&#44; and all citizens could exercise individually in public spaces&#59; timetables were established for these activities to prevent overcrowding&#46;</p></li><li class="elsevierStyleListItem" id="lsti0010"><span class="elsevierStyleLabel">&#8226;</span><p id="par0030"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Phase 1&#46; Social gatherings were allowed outside and at home&#44; with precautions in place &#40;physical distancing&#44; proper handwashing&#44; and restricted occupant capacity of indoor and outdoor spaces&#41;&#46;</p></li><li class="elsevierStyleListItem" id="lsti0015"><span class="elsevierStyleLabel">&#8226;</span><p id="par0035"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Phase 2 &#40;intermediate&#41;&#46; Businesses and sidewalk caf&#233;s and restaurant terraces could open&#59; social gatherings with more individuals&#46;</p></li><li class="elsevierStyleListItem" id="lsti0020"><span class="elsevierStyleLabel">&#8226;</span><p id="par0040"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Phase 3 &#40;advanced&#41;&#46; The government gradually eased restrictions on other economic and sociocultural activities&#44; with efforts to prevent overcrowding&#46;</p></li></ul></p><p id="par0045"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">These measures have had an enormous impact at all levels &#40;education&#44; healthcare&#44; trade&#44; tourism&#41;&#44; freezing the economy and increasing unemployment rates&#59; the economy is slowly recovering as we transition into the so-called &#8220;new normal&#46;&#8221;</p><p id="par0050"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">However&#44; lockdown has had a patent&#44; sustained negative impact on employment and lifestyles&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0045"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">9</span></a> Mass quarantine is an unprecedented event than will very likely have a considerable impact on the population&#8217;s physical and psychological well-being&#46; Economic slowdown&#44; school closure&#44; and prolonged confinement of the entire population involves multiple stressful stimuli&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0050"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">10</span></a> The pandemic has increased psychological pressure on the population&#44; and its general and individual economic consequences persist&#46; Fear of infection and boredom due to prolonged confinement lead to anxiety and depression&#46; Lack of information&#44; economic losses&#44; and stigma have been identified as stressors that may have exacerbated the situation&#46; The perceived level of stress may vary between countries&#44; and is partly dependent on the measures taken in each region&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0055"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">11</span></a> Stress may therefore have considerable implications for the physical and mental health of the general population&#44; in Seville and to patients with MS from different Chinese provinces in April 2020&#46; We compared the impact of lockdown on social life and employment between the 2 populations&#46; Data were entered into a database and subsequently analysed using plots and statistical methods&#46;</p></span><span id="sec0020" class="elsevierStyleSection elsevierViewall"><span class="elsevierStyleSectionTitle" id="sect0080">Results</span><p id="par0065"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">A total of 99 patients from China and 153 from Spain &#40;Andalusia&#41; completed the questionnaire&#46; The questionnaire evaluated the same variables in both populations&#46;</p><span id="sec0025" class="elsevierStyleSection elsevierViewall"><span class="elsevierStyleSectionTitle" id="sect0085">Demographic variables of our sample</span><p id="par0070"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">We collected basic demographic data &#40;age and sex&#41; from our sample &#40;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#fig0005">Fig&#46; 1</a>&#41;&#46;</p><elsevierMultimedia ident="fig0005"></elsevierMultimedia><p id="par0075"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">The subgroup of Chinese patients included 68 women and 31 men&#46; The subgroup of Spanish patients included 112 women and 41 men&#46;<ul class="elsevierStyleList" id="lis0010"><li class="elsevierStyleListItem" id="lsti0025"><span class="elsevierStyleLabel">&#8226;</span><p id="par0080"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">In Spain&#44; 8&#46;4&#37; of patients were 21 to 30 years old&#44; 23&#46;4&#37; were 31 to 40&#44; 37&#46;9&#37; were 41 to 50&#44; 26&#46;1&#37; were 51 to 60&#44; and 3&#46;9&#37; were 61 to 70&#46;</p></li><li class="elsevierStyleListItem" id="lsti0030"><span class="elsevierStyleLabel">&#8226;</span><p id="par0085"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">In China&#44; 5&#46;1&#37; of patients were 10 to 20 years old&#44; 44&#46;4&#37; were 21 to 30&#44; 30&#46;3&#37; were 31 to 40&#44; 13&#46;1&#37; were 41 to 50&#44; 5&#46;1&#37; were 51 to 60&#44; and 2&#37; were 61 to 70&#46;</p></li></ul></p><p id="par0090"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">The questionnaire contained closed-ended questions divided into 5 sections&#46;</p><p id="par0095"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">The questions focused on the effects and consequences of lockdown due to the COVID-19 pandemic&#46; Economy and employment</span><p id="par0105"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">In Spain&#44; 69&#46;3&#37; of patients reported little or no impact on their economic or employment status&#44; while 30&#46;7&#37; reported a considerable impact&#46; This may reflect the medium-high socioeconomic level of many patients with MS&#44; many of whom receive economic support &#40;benefits&#41;&#46;</p><p id="par0110"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">These findings may be explained by 2 factors&#58;<ul class="elsevierStyleList" id="lis0015"><li class="elsevierStyleListItem" id="lsti0035"><span class="elsevierStyleLabel">&#8226;</span><p id="par0115"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Patients with MS in active employment have stable&#44; solid positions&#46;</p></li><li class="elsevierStyleListItem" id="lsti0040"><span class="elsevierStyleLabel">&#8226;</span><p id="par0120"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">The Spanish social security system provides economic support to a considerable proportion of patients with MS due to the disability caused by the disease&#46;</p></li></ul></p><p id="par0125"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">In China&#44; there was not a considerable difference in the number of patients reporting little or no impact on their economic and employment status &#40;55&#46;6&#37;&#41; and those reporting a substantial impact &#40;44&#46;4&#37;&#41; &#40;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Refs" href="#fig0020">Figs&#46; 4 and 5</a>&#41;&#46;</p><elsevierMultimedia ident="fig0020"></elsevierMultimedia><elsevierMultimedia ident="fig0025"></elsevierMultimedia><p id="par0130"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">The same trend is observed for economic status&#58; Spain showed marked differences&#44; whereas China presented a homogeneous distribution &#40;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#fig0030">Fig&#46; 6</a>&#41;&#46;</p><elsevierMultimedia ident="fig0030"></elsevierMultimedia></span><span id="sec0040" class="elsevierStyleSection elsevierViewall"><span class="elsevierStyleSectionTitle" id="sect0100">C&#41; Firstly&#44; the questionnaire was completed during lockdown in Spain&#44; but after confinement was lifted in China&#46; We needed to collect data from the 2 populations simultaneously&#44; but circumstances were different in each country&#46;</p><p id="par0155"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Secondly&#44; most Spanish participants were from the south of Spain&#44; whereas the other population included individuals from every Chinese region&#46; Therefore&#44; the local severity of COVID-19&#44; the economic situation&#44; and the healthcare resources available will differ between participants&#46; This may have had an impact on our results&#46;</p><p id="par0160"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Located in East Asia&#44; China is a large &#40;9 600 000 km<span class="elsevierStyleSup">2</span>&#41;&#44; highly populated country &#40;1400 million inhabitants&#41; with great social&#44; cultural&#44; and linguistic diversity between regions&#46; The economy of eastern China is the strongest&#44; whereas western regions are the poorest&#44; with the centre of the country standing between the 2&#46;</p><p id="par0165"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Chinese patients with MS are younger than Spanish patients and have lower incomes&#46; The pandemic had a greater impact on younger individuals&#44; which explains why Chinese patients reported more severe economic consequences than Spanish patients&#46; The prevalence of MS in China is low and research into the disease is limited&#44;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0060"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">12</span></a> although interest has grown in recent years&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0065"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">13</span></a> Diagnostic rates have increased&#44; and Chinese patients diagnosed with MS are younger&#46; The social and economic consequences of the disease constitute the main source of concern for these patients&#46; However&#44; we cannot rule out the influence of such other factors as healthcare services and medical insurance&#46; Some studies suggest that students and younger individuals are more likely to present psychological sequelae after the pandemic&#44; with age acting as a protective factor&#58; older individuals seem to be less vulnerable to the psychological consequences of this health crisis&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0070"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">14</span></a></p><p id="par0170"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Enforced confinement dramatically decreases opportunities to socialise with relatives and friends&#44; which may have a considerable impact on physical and mental health&#59; as a result&#44; most people used social media and online platforms to obtain social support and reinforce their sense of belonging&#46; This may explain why our participants reported no impact on their relationships with family and friends&#46; Our results demonstrate the importance of family and friends in an individual&#8217;s well-being&#44; both in China and in Spain&#46; The widespread use of social media during lockdown may also be related to remote work&#44;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0075"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">15</span></a> which may explain why most participants reported no impact on their employment status&#46; Therefore&#44; both in China and in Spain&#44; people used social media and online platforms more frequently than before the pandemic&#46; However&#44; usage may decrease as the de-escalation process progresses&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0080"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">16</span></a></p><p id="par0175"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">During lockdown&#44; some hospitals have postponed treatment for some chronic neurological diseases&#44; such as MS&#46; Although the consequences of COVID-19 were initially thought to be more severe&#44; the results from our questionnaire&#44; both in Spain and in China&#44; suggest that the disease has had no significant impact on MS and that these patients present a similar risk to that of individuals without MS&#46;<a class="elsevierStyleCrossRef" href="#bib0085"><span class="elsevierStyleSup">17</span></a></p></span><span id="sec0060" class="elsevierStyleSection elsevierViewall"><span class="elsevierStyleSectionTitle" id="sect0120">Conclusions</span><p id="par0180" class="elsevierStylePara elsevierViewall">Our results show that the impact of lockdown on the social and employment status of patients with MS is not significantly different from that of the general population&#46;
